在现代软件开发中,使用版本控制系统是必不可少的,而GitHub是最受欢迎的选择之一。为了提高开发效率,使用WebStorm这一强大的IDE进行GitHub配置尤为重要。本文将详细介绍如何在WebStorm中配置GitHub,让你在开发过程中得心应手。
一、WebStorm的基本介绍
WebStorm是一款由JetBrains公司开发的JavaScript IDE,提供了丰富的功能支持,包括代码智能提示、调试工具、版本控制等。它适合前端开发和全栈开发者。
二、为什么选择GitHub
GitHub是一个基于Git的版本控制平台,具有以下优点:
- 开源:可以托管公共和私有代码库。
- 协作:支持多用户协作,代码审查和分支管理。
- 社区:拥有活跃的开发者社区,可以共享和获取开源项目。
三、在WebStorm中配置GitHub
3.1 创建GitHub账号
在开始之前,你需要有一个有效的GitHub账号。如果你还没有,可以访问GitHub官网进行注册。
3.2 安装WebStorm
确保你已安装WebStorm,可以访问JetBrains官网下载并安装。
3.3 在WebStorm中设置Git
- 打开WebStorm。
- 进入
File -> Settings
(Windows)或WebStorm -> Preferences
(Mac)。 - 找到
Version Control -> Git
,确保Git的路径正确,可以点击Test
进行验证。 - 配置SSH密钥以确保安全访问。
3.4 配置GitHub账户
- 继续在设置界面,找到
Version Control -> GitHub
。 - 点击
Add account
,选择Log in via GitHub
。 - 通过浏览器登录你的GitHub账户,并允许WebStorm访问。
3.5 克隆GitHub仓库
- 在WebStorm中选择
VCS -> Get from Version Control
。 - 输入你的GitHub仓库URL,选择本地目录,点击
Clone
。 - WebStorm将自动下载项目代码到本地。
四、使用WebStorm与GitHub进行版本控制
4.1 提交代码
- 在代码更改后,选择
VCS -> Commit
。 - 选择要提交的文件,输入提交信息,点击
Commit
或Commit and Push
。
4.2 推送代码
- 使用
VCS -> Git -> Push
将本地更改推送到GitHub。 - 检查推送信息后,点击
Push
确认。
4.3 拉取请求
- 选择
VCS -> Git -> Pull
,从远程获取最新更改。 - 处理冲突(如果有),确保本地与远程代码一致。
五、常见问题解答(FAQ)
5.1 如何解决WebStorm中的Git冲突?
在提交时,如果出现冲突,WebStorm会提示你处理。你可以选择使用Merge
工具,逐行解决冲突,或者选择保留某一方的更改。
5.2 如何更换GitHub账号?
- 进入
File -> Settings
(Windows)或WebStorm -> Preferences
(Mac)。 - 在
Version Control -> GitHub
中,删除当前账户。 - 重新添加新账号即可。
5.3 WebStorm支持哪些版本控制系统?
WebStorm主要支持Git、Subversion等版本控制系统,你可以在设置中添加和配置它们。
5.4 如何设置SSH密钥?
- 打开终端,输入
ssh-keygen
生成密钥。 - 将生成的公钥内容添加到GitHub的SSH keys中。
- 测试连接,使用
ssh -T git@github.com
。
六、总结
通过以上步骤,你可以轻松地在WebStorm中配置GitHub,实现高效的版本控制和团队协作。掌握这些基本技能,将帮助你在开发中事半功倍。无论你是初学者还是资深开发者,都能从中受益。希望这篇文章能够帮助你更好地利用WebStorm与GitHub,提高开发效率。
正文完